首页游戏攻略文章正文

高效合并Excel文件的利器:EasyExcel实战指南

游戏攻略2024年12月05日 05:17:235admin

高效合并Excel文件的利器:EasyExcel实战指南在当今信息化的工作环境中,Excel文件的处理已成为日常任务之一。尽管如此,当面对多个Excel文件需要合并时,手动操作不仅耗时而且容易出错。幸运的是,EasyExcel这一工具的出

easyexcel合并excel文件

高效合并Excel文件的利器:EasyExcel实战指南

在当今信息化的工作环境中,Excel文件的处理已成为日常任务之一。尽管如此,当面对多个Excel文件需要合并时,手动操作不仅耗时而且容易出错。幸运的是,EasyExcel这一工具的出现,为Excel文件的合并提供了高效、便捷的解决方案。我们这篇文章将详细介绍如何使用EasyExcel合并Excel文件,涵盖操作步骤、优势分析以及常见问题解答,帮助您轻松掌握这一技能。

我们这篇文章内容包括但不限于:EasyExcel简介安装与配置合并Excel文件的基本步骤合并后的数据处理性能优化与注意事项常见问题解答


一、EasyExcel简介

EasyExcel是一个基于Java的开源库,旨在简化Excel文件的读写操作,尤其是对于大数据量的处理。它提供了简单易用的API,使得合并、读取和写入Excel文件变得异常轻松。EasyExcel不仅支持常规的Excel操作,还能处理复杂的文件格式,是处理Excel文件的首选工具之一。


二、安装与配置

使用EasyExcel之前,需要确保您的开发环境中已经安装了Java。接下来,您可以通过Maven或Gradle等工具将EasyExcel的依赖添加到项目中。配置完成后,您就可以开始编写代码来合并Excel文件了。


三、合并Excel文件的基本步骤

合并Excel文件通常包括以下几个步骤:在一开始,读取所有需要合并的Excel文件的路径;然后接下来,使用EasyExcel提供的API读取每个文件的内容;总的来看,将读取到的数据合并到一个新的Excel文件中。这个过程可以通过简单的几行代码实现,大大提高了工作效率。

以下是合并Excel文件的基本代码框架:


List<String> filePaths = // 获取所有文件路径
ExcelWriter excelWriter = EasyExcel.write(fileName, YourDataClass.class).build();
WriteSheet writeSheet = EasyExcel.writerSheet("Sheet1").build();
for (String filePath : filePaths) {
    List<YourDataClass> data = EasyExcel.read(filePath).sheet().build().read();
    excelWriter.write(data, writeSheet);
}
excelWriter.finish();

四、合并后的数据处理

合并后的Excel文件可能需要进行进一步的数据处理,例如去重、排序或添加新的计算列。EasyExcel提供了灵活的API来支持这些操作,使得数据处理变得简单快捷。


五、性能优化与注意事项

在使用EasyExcel合并大量数据时,性能优化是非常重要的。建议在合并过程中使用合适的缓存策略,避免内存溢出。同时,注意选择正确的文件格式和版本,以确保合并后的文件能够正确打开和使用。


六、常见问题解答

如何处理合并后出现的重复数据?

EasyExcel提供了去重功能,您可以在读取数据时指定去重规则,或者在合并后的数据处理阶段使用Java的集合类(如HashSet)来去除重复项。

合并Excel文件时,如何保证数据的准确性?

在合并前,确保所有Excel文件的结构一致,并且数据格式正确。在合并过程中,可以通过编写单元测试或使用数据校验功能来确保数据的准确性。

EasyExcel支持哪些Excel文件格式?

EasyExcel支持多种Excel文件格式,包括XLS和XLSX。这意味着您可以轻松处理不同版本的Excel文件。

标签: Excel合并EasyExcel数据处理

新氧游戏Copyright @ 2013-2023 All Rights Reserved. 版权所有备案号:京ICP备2024049502号-10